ππ Match Report β Riyadh Rams Cricket Club ππ
Riyadh Cricket Association β Season 2025/26
π Venue: RCA 10, Al Kharj League (A Division)
ποΈ 12 December 2025
The Riyadh Rams showcased outstanding game awareness, bowling discipline, and fielding strategy to secure their first 40-overs One Day victory of Season 2025/26, defeating Faisalabad Wolves by 64 runs in the Al Kharj League.
π§ Toss & Batting Effort
Riyadh Rams loss the toss and were put to bat first on a surface & conditions that proved challenging and slow, where run-scoring required patience and smart shot selection. Despite a few early setbacks, the Rams managed to post a very modest and below-par total of 270/9 in 40 overs, knowing the game would be won through ex*****on with the ball and in the field
On debut, π Muhammad Rayan Subhan Ullah displayed remarkable temperament, anchoring the innings with a composed 100 (104 off 89 balls). His ability to rotate strike and pick the right moments to attack was crucial in giving the bowlers something to defend.
In the middle order, seasoned campaigner π Raja Ejaz once again proved his value, batting with experience and composure to register a classy 94 off 80 balls, guiding the innings through a critical phase.
π― Bowling, Fielding & Tactical Masterclass
Defending a below-par total, the Rams delivered a complete team performance built on smart bowling plans, aggressive field placements, and relentless intensity in the field.
πDebutant Muhammad Rayan Subhan Ullah capped off a dream first appearance with a sensational five-wicket haul (5/53), using variation and accuracy to dismantle the Wolvesβ batting lineup.
π Leading from the front, skipper
Shahrayar Raees Malik demonstrated exceptional bowling finesse and control, finishing with 3 wickets for 38 runs, applying constant pressure through tight lines, and timely breakthroughs.
The experienced campaigner Raja Ejaz brought tactical genius in clever field settings and inspired the young Rams camp to deliver under pressure.
Sharp catching and energetic ground fielding ensured no easy runs, as Faisalabad Wolves were bundled out for 206 in just 27.5 overs, well short of the target
π Man of the Match β Muhammad Rayan Subhan Ullah
For an outstanding all-round performance on debut β a match-defining century followed by a five-wicket haul β π Muhammad Rayan Subhan Ullah was deservedly named Man of the Match.
Skipper shahrayar Malik π§’ presented him with the Cash award.
π₯ Final Result: Riyadh Rams won by 64 runs
